通過日志預防系統故障是一種有效的監控和維護方法。以下是一些建議,幫助您利用日志來預防系統故障:
-
收集和整合日志:
- 確保從所有關鍵系統和應用程序中收集日志。
- 使用日志管理工具(如ELK Stack、Splunk、Graylog等)來整合、存儲和分析日志。
-
設置日志級別:
- 根據需要設置適當的日志級別,以便在正常運行時減少不必要的日志輸出,同時在出現問題時能夠獲取足夠的信息。
-
監控關鍵指標:
- 識別并監控關鍵性能指標(KPIs),如CPU使用率、內存消耗、磁盤I/O、網絡流量等。
- 設置警報閾值,當這些指標超過預設值時觸發警報。
-
分析日志模式:
- 定期分析日志以識別異常模式或趨勢。
- 使用日志分析工具來自動檢測和報告潛在的問題。
-
建立故障排除流程:
- 制定詳細的故障排除流程,以便在發生故障時能夠迅速定位并解決問題。
- 將故障排除步驟記錄在日志中,以便日后參考。
-
定期審查日志:
- 定期審查日志以檢查是否有未解決的問題或潛在的風險。
- 使用自動化工具來輔助審查過程,提高效率。
-
備份和恢復策略:
- 確保日志數據的備份和恢復策略得到妥善實施。
- 在發生災難性事件時,能夠迅速恢復日志數據以進行故障排除。
-
安全性和合規性:
- 確保日志數據的存儲和傳輸符合相關的安全性和合規性要求。
- 對敏感數據進行脫敏處理,以保護用戶隱私。
-
持續改進:
- 根據實際經驗和反饋不斷優化日志管理和故障預防策略。
- 跟蹤最新的技術和最佳實踐,將其應用于您的系統維護中。
通過遵循這些建議,您可以利用日志來有效地預防系統故障,提高系統的可靠性和穩定性。